Verra Mobility (NASDAQ:VRRM) Sets New 52-Week Low – What’s Next?

Verra Mobility Corp (NASDAQ:VRRMGet Free Report) reached a new 52-week low during mid-day tr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as low as $12.99 and last traded at $13.37, with a volume of 1687663 shares trading hands. The stock had previously closed at $13.10.

Verra Mobility (NASDAQ:VRRMG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, May 6th. The company reported $0.25 earnings per share for the quarter, meeting the consensus estimate of $0.25. Verra Mobility had a net margin of 13.38% and a return on equity of 55.59%. The firm had revenue of $223.57 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$223.34 million. During the same period last year, the firm posted $0.30 EPS. The firm’s revenue for the quarter was up .1% on a year-over-year basis. Verra Mobility has set its FY 2026 guidance at 1.320-1.380 EPS. As a group, equities analysts expect that Verra Mobility Corp will post 1.23 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Verra Mobility

Verra Mobility, traded on the Nasdaq under the ticker VRRM, is a leading provider of smart mobility solutions designed to improve safety, efficiency and compliance for transportation authorities and commercial fleets. The company develops and operates automated traffic enforcement systems, toll and violation management platforms, and connected-vehicle services. Through its technology offerings, Verra Mobility helps public agencies enhance road safety, reduce congestion and streamline revenue collection for tolling and parking.

Verra Mobility’s core products include red-light and speed-camera enforcement programs, license plate recognition systems, and cloud-based violation processing software.
